Common Plumbing Problems Found in Parkton Homes

Homes in Parkton, North Carolina experience a mix of plumbing challenges influenced by local soil conditions, aging infrastructure, and a blend of older and newer residential construction. Many properties rely on plumbing systems that were installed decades ago, while others have modern fixtures tied into older municipal or private water and sewer connections. This combination often leads to recurring issues that homeowners may overlook until they become disruptive or costly.

One of the most common problems seen in Parkton homes involves pipe deterioration. Older galvanized steel or cast iron pipes can corrode internally, restricting water flow and contaminating water quality. In newer homes, issues may arise from poor installation practices or material mismatches, especially when renovations are done without a full plumbing evaluation. Seasonal temperature changes can also stress pipes, increasing the risk of leaks or failures.

Another frequent concern is inconsistent water pressure. This may stem from mineral buildup inside pipes, failing pressure regulators, or leaks hidden behind walls or beneath slabs. In rural or semi-rural areas around Parkton, homes connected to private wells may also experience pressure fluctuations related to well pump performance or sediment buildup in the system. These issues often worsen gradually, making early diagnosis essential.

Common plumbing problems homeowners in Parkton encounter include:

  • Aging or corroded supply lines causing discolored water
  • Low or fluctuating water pressure throughout the house
  • Leaking fixtures that increase water bills over time
  • Improper drainage due to partial blockages or pipe sagging

Signs You Need Prompt Plumbing Repairs in Parkton

Recognizing early warning signs of plumbing trouble can save Parkton homeowners significant stress and expense. Many plumbing failures do not happen suddenly but develop over time, providing subtle clues that something is wrong. Ignoring these signs often leads to water damage, mold growth, or emergency repairs that could have been avoided with timely intervention.

One of the clearest indicators of a plumbing problem is unexplained increases in water bills. Even small leaks can waste hundreds of gallons of water each month, especially if they occur in concealed areas such as crawl spaces or behind walls. Sounds of running water when fixtures are off or damp spots on floors and ceilings should never be ignored.

Changes in water quality are another important signal. Rust-colored water, metallic tastes, or cloudy appearance often point to pipe corrosion or sediment buildup. In homes served by wells, these issues may also indicate problems with the well pump or filtration system. Prompt professional evaluation helps determine whether the issue is localized or system-wide.

Signs that you may need prompt plumbing repairs include:

  • Sudden spikes in water or utility bills
  • Persistent dripping, leaks, or pooling water
  • Discolored or foul-smelling water from taps
  • Gurgling sounds from drains or toilets

Delaying repairs can turn manageable issues into major disruptions. For example, a slow drain may seem minor but could signal a developing blockage in the main sewer line. Left untreated, this can lead to backups that affect multiple fixtures and require extensive cleanup and repair.

Another sign often overlooked is inconsistent hot water. Fluctuating temperatures or reduced hot water supply may indicate water heater issues, sediment buildup, or failing components. Addressing these early can extend the life of the unit and prevent sudden loss of hot water when it is needed most.

Water Heater and Pipe Issues in Older NC Houses

Many older homes in Parkton were built during periods when plumbing materials and standards differed significantly from today’s codes. As a result, water heaters and piping systems in these houses often require specialized attention. Aging components may still function, but their efficiency, safety, and reliability can be compromised over time.

Water heaters in older homes commonly suffer from sediment accumulation. Minerals in the water settle at the bottom of the tank, reducing heating efficiency and causing rumbling noises. This buildup forces the heater to work harder, increasing energy costs and shortening its lifespan. In severe cases, sediment can lead to overheating and tank failure.

Pipe issues in older North Carolina houses frequently involve materials such as galvanized steel or polybutylene. These materials are prone to corrosion, leaks, and sudden ruptures. Replacing or repiping sections of the system can significantly improve water quality and reduce the risk of unexpected failures.

Common water heater and pipe concerns include:

  • Sediment buildup reducing heater efficiency
  • Corroded pipes causing leaks or low pressure
  • Outdated materials no longer meeting code standards
  • Inconsistent water temperature throughout the home

Upgrading these systems requires careful planning. A professional plumber evaluates the existing setup, water usage patterns, and future needs before recommending repairs or replacements. This ensures compatibility with modern fixtures and appliances while minimizing disruption to the home.

Pipes hidden behind walls or under floors can deteriorate silently. Small leaks may go unnoticed until structural damage appears. Regular inspections and proactive repiping in older homes can prevent costly repairs and improve overall plumbing performance.

Drain, Sewer, and Well Pump Problems Explained

Drainage and sewer issues are among the most disruptive plumbing problems a Parkton homeowner can face. Slow drains, frequent clogs, and sewage odors often indicate deeper problems within the drainage system. In some cases, the issue lies in individual branch lines, while in others it affects the main sewer connection.

Tree roots are a common cause of sewer line problems in established neighborhoods. Roots naturally seek moisture and can infiltrate small cracks in pipes, gradually expanding and causing blockages or pipe damage. Older clay or cast iron sewer lines are particularly vulnerable to this type of intrusion.

Many homes in and around Parkton rely on private wells rather than municipal water. Well pump issues can lead to low water pressure, intermittent water supply, or complete loss of water. Electrical problems, pressure tank failures, or pump wear are typical causes that require professional assessment.

Drain, sewer, and well pump problems often involve:

  • Recurring clogs that return after basic cleaning
  • Sewage odors inside or around the home
  • Slow drainage across multiple fixtures
  • Loss of water pressure in well-fed systems

Addressing these issues effectively often requires advanced diagnostic tools. Video camera inspections allow plumbers to see inside pipes and pinpoint the exact cause and location of a problem. Hydro jetting can then be used to clear stubborn blockages and buildup without damaging the pipes.

Preventive maintenance plays a crucial role in avoiding major drainage and sewer failures. Routine inspections and cleaning help detect early signs of trouble, especially in older systems or properties with large trees near sewer lines.

Why Proper Diagnosis Saves Time and Repair Costs

Accurate diagnosis is the foundation of effective plumbing repair. Without a clear understanding of the underlying problem, repairs may address only surface symptoms, leading to recurring issues and higher long-term costs. For Parkton homeowners, proper diagnosis ensures that time and money are invested wisely.

Many plumbing problems share similar symptoms. For example, low water pressure could be caused by a leak, mineral buildup, or a failing pressure regulator. Treating the wrong cause can worsen the problem or create new ones. A systematic diagnostic process eliminates guesswork and reduces the risk of unnecessary work.

Professional plumbers use a combination of experience, testing, and technology to assess plumbing systems. Pressure tests, camera inspections, and water quality analysis provide objective data that guides repair decisions. This approach is especially important in complex systems or older homes with undocumented modifications.
